Well if you get a combined preamp/soundcard for less than $500 then your preamp will be your weakest link.
You can get an Echo Mia on sale for $99 at GC from what I've read. That leaves you $400 for a preamp. You could nearly afford an RNP which would be a class above any preamp built into a soundcard (or budget mixer) or get a dmp3 and still have cash leftover.
